About Kilburn 5084

The size of Kilburn is approximately 2.9 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 2.8% of total area. The population of Kilburn in 2011 was 5,101 people. By 2016 the population was 5,435 showing a population growth of 6.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kilburn is 20-29 years. Households in Kilburn are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kilburn work in a labourer occupation. In 2011, 40% of the homes in Kilburn were owner-occupied compared with 41.8% in 2016.

Kilburn has 2,589 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Kilburn have seen a 75.54%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 65.44% increase. As at 31 July 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Kilburn is $763,373 while the median value for Units is $444,893.
  • Houses have a median rent of $520 while Units have a median rent of $430.
